D'Antoni say that the Bulls had a 98.3% chance of NOT getting the top pick - so he chose the Knicks, whose odds were better.

odd part is that Bulls were in no hurry to hire a coach (and still are not). D'antoni pushed them for a decision, then rejected them because he felt the offer wasnt fast enough

There's no reason from Bulls perspective that he couldnt have waited until after lottery to make a decision
